Today we announced a partnership with HOM Furniture focused on educating their customers about the Serta mattress products they offer that are made with BiOH polyols. Our soy-based ingredients replace a portion of petroleum-based materials traditionally used in bedding foam. Sales associates in the Sleep Express department have been trained on the soy foam products and can address your questions.
The Serta mattress products with soy-based foam available at HOM furniture can help reduce dependency on oil, leave a smaller environmental footprint, and support new uses for soybeans grown by farmers. Twin Cities Habitat for Humanity (TCHFH) dedicated the first LEED (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design) certified Habitat home in the Twin Cities metro in Crystal, MN on Saturday April 18. The Green Demonstration Home explored new products and building techniques, further developing the organization’s best practices in green building . These learnings will be shared across the Habitat for Humanity organization to be incorporated in future building projects. Cargill was the lead sponsor for the home. Interested in a tour?
